I quit smoking at New Year after 20 years of it. Next in my sights is my drinking problem. I am not chemically addicted to alcohol but I get through3 to 4 litres of 5% beer in a night. This used to be every night but is now 3 or 4 nights a week.
Don't ask how I got myself into such a destructive way of life because I really don't know.
Training has always been there since school but usually sporadic although surprisingly (with this lifestye) I have made some good gains since finding HST.
What I am curious about is after years of this sort of battering, how long will it take for my body chemistry to regain some sort of balance? - I know alcohol screws up your hormones. I am also eager to get rid of the gut I've spent years building. What sort of diet would be best to follow?
I have looked for info on all this but most articles seem to concentrate on the damage done and not what to expect coming out the other end.

I got rid of my beer belly when I stopped drinking beer, started drinking green tea and ate at a calorie deficit of 500 calories a day. Worked out and did cardio.

Since I have started bulking again the belly is back but not as bad as it was. I do drink on the weekends again too.
